Backend Software Engineer

6 days ago


Raleigh, North Carolina, United States Howso Full time
About Howso

Howso is a software company headquartered in Raleigh, NC, dedicated to building high-performance AI that can be trusted. Our mission is to make trustworthy AI the global standard.

Job Description

We are seeking a Senior Backend Engineer to join our cross-functional team responsible for the full software development life cycle, from conception to deployment. As a key member of our team, you will design and implement the web application layer around our core technology.

Responsibilities
  • Work with development teams and product managers to ideate software solutions
  • Design client/server architecture
  • Develop and manage well-functioning databases and applications
  • Write effective APIs
  • Test software to ensure responsiveness and efficiency
  • Troubleshoot, debug, and upgrade software
  • Create security and data protection settings
  • Perform code reviews
  • Write technical documentation
  • Work with data scientists and analysts to improve software
Requirements
  • Strong Python skills and experience with multiple back-end languages (e.g., C++, Java)
  • Experience with SQL and NoSQL databases (e.g., MySQL, MSSQL, Postgres, MongoDB)
  • Familiarity with Linux, Kubernetes, Bash
  • Familiarity with web servers (e.g., Apache, NGINX)
  • Experience writing REST APIs
  • Familiar with version control such as git, Azure DevOps is a plus
  • Excellent communication and teamwork skills
  • Great attention to detail
  • An analytical mind
  • BS Degree in Computer Science
  • Must be East Coast based, local candidates strongly preferred
Benefits
  • Health Care Plan (Medical, Dental & Vision)
  • Retirement Plan (401k, IRA)
  • Life Insurance (Basic, Voluntary & AD&D)
  • Paid Time Off (Vacation, Sick & Public Holidays)
  • Family Leave (Maternity, Paternity)
  • Short Term & Long Term Disability
  • Free Food & Snacks


  • Raleigh, North Carolina, United States Howso Full time

    Job OpportunityWe are seeking a highly skilled Senior Backend Engineer to join our team at Howso, a software company dedicated to building high-performance AI solutions. As a key member of our cross-functional team, you will be responsible for designing and implementing the web application layer around our core technology.Key Responsibilities:Collaborate...


  • Raleigh, North Carolina, United States Howso Full time

    About HowsoHowso is a software company headquartered in Raleigh, NC, dedicated to building high-performance AI that can be trusted. Our mission is to make trustworthy AI the global standard.Job DescriptionWe are seeking a Senior Backend Engineer to join our cross-functional team responsible for the full software development life cycle, from conception to...


  • Raleigh, North Carolina, United States HireXtra Limited Full time

    Job DescriptionAt HireXtra Limited, we are seeking a highly skilled Senior Software Engineer to lead the development of our backend services and APIs.Key Responsibilities:Design and develop efficient, reusable, and reliable Golang code.Lead the architecture and development of backend services and APIs.Collaborate with cross-functional teams to define,...


  • Raleigh, North Carolina, United States Hirextra -World's First Staffing Aggregator Full time

    Job DescriptionHirextra is seeking a highly skilled Senior Software Engineer to lead the development of our backend services and APIs.Key Responsibilities:Design, develop, and maintain efficient, reusable, and reliable Golang code.Lead the architecture and development of backend services and APIs.Collaborate with cross-functional teams to define, design, and...


  • Raleigh, North Carolina, United States Hirextra -World's First Staffing Aggregator Full time

    Job SummaryHirextra is seeking a highly skilled Senior Software Engineer to lead the development of our backend services and APIs. As a key member of our team, you will be responsible for designing, developing, and maintaining efficient, reusable, and reliable Golang code.Key ResponsibilitiesTechnical Leadership: Lead the architecture and development of our...


  • Raleigh, North Carolina, United States TEKsystems Full time

    Job OverviewWe are seeking a highly skilled Senior Backend Developer to join our team. The ideal candidate will have a strong background in data-driven software development, with expertise in Python, Hadoop, and database architecture.Key ResponsibilitiesDesign and develop robust database architectures to support large-scale data analysisDevelop and maintain...

  • Software Engineer

    2 weeks ago


    Raleigh, North Carolina, United States Splunk Full time

    About SplunkSplunk is a leading provider of unified security and observability platforms, helping enterprises build a safer and more resilient digital world.Our mission is to empower our customers to keep their digital systems secure and reliable, while also providing a best-in-class career destination for our employees.Job SummaryWe are seeking a talented...


  • Raleigh, North Carolina, United States Splunk Full time

    About SplunkSplunk is a leading provider of unified security and observability platforms, empowering organizations to build a safer and more resilient digital world. Our customers rely on our technology to keep their digital systems secure and reliable.Job SummaryWe are seeking a highly skilled Principal Software Engineer to join our Mission Control product...

  • Software Developer

    2 weeks ago


    Raleigh, North Carolina, United States Lucid Software Full time

    Software Engineer at Lucid SoftwareWe are seeking a talented Software Engineer to join our team at Lucid Software. As a Software Engineer, you will play a key role in building our world-class web applications that push the boundaries of what is possible in your browser.Our software is built using a state-of-the-art tech stack, including Angular, TypeScript,...

  • Software Developer

    2 weeks ago


    Raleigh, North Carolina, United States Lucid Software Full time

    About Lucid SoftwareLucid Software is a leader in visual collaboration, empowering teams to bring their ideas to life. Our products, business, and workplace culture have received numerous accolades, including being named to the Forbes Cloud 100 and a Fortune Best Workplace in Technology.Our CultureWe value diversity and strive to create an inclusive...

  • Software Developer

    1 week ago


    Raleigh, North Carolina, United States TIBCO Software Full time

    We are seeking a talented Software Engineer to join our team and contribute to the development of our Admin WebApp and Self-Service. As a key member of our team, you will be responsible for designing and building systems that enable our customers and business stakeholders to efficiently and effectively do their jobs.Key Responsibilities:Work with...

  • Software Developer

    2 weeks ago


    Raleigh, North Carolina, United States IXL Learning Full time

    We are seeking a talented Software Engineer to join our team at IXL Learning, the country's largest EdTech company. Our mission is to create innovative products that make a real, positive difference for learners and educators.As a Software Engineer, you will be responsible for designing, coding, documenting, testing, debugging, and tuning software...

  • Software Developer

    2 weeks ago


    Raleigh, North Carolina, United States Lucid Software Full time

    About Lucid SoftwareLucid Software is a leader in visual collaboration, empowering teams to bring their ideas to life. Our products, business, and workplace culture have received numerous accolades, including being named to the Forbes Cloud 100 and a Fortune Best Workplace in Technology.Our CultureWe value teamwork over ego, innovation in everything we do,...

  • Software Engineer

    3 weeks ago


    Raleigh, North Carolina, United States Crescens Full time

    Job Title: SharePoint/Vue.JS DeveloperLocation: Raleigh, NCDuration: 1 YearJob Description:**Key Responsibilities:**Develop Front End Vue JS applications against SharePoint 2019 rest APIs.Build Progressive Web Apps with a SharePoint 2019 backend.Create OOTB SharePoint Sites to handle very large lists and libraries.Write PowerShell / C# applications using...


  • Raleigh, North Carolina, United States Moorecroft Systems Full time

    Moorecroft Systems is seeking a highly skilled Senior Software Engineer to join our team and contribute to the development of innovative media and digital products. This is a long-term contract position that requires a strong background in software engineering and a passion for building and innovating digital platforms.**Key Responsibilities:**Design and...


  • Raleigh, North Carolina, United States TEKsystems Full time

    Job DescriptionJob Description Key Responsibilities: 1. Design and develop robust database architecture for large-scale data systems.2. Collaborate with data analysts to pull data from various systems and aggregate it into databases.3. Develop and maintain software applications, web sites, and data communication processes.4. Test, maintain, and recommend...


  • Raleigh, North Carolina, United States Moorecroft Systems Full time

    About the RoleMoorecroft Systems is seeking a highly skilled Senior Software Engineer to join our team and contribute to the development of innovative media and digital products. This is a long-term contract position that requires a strong technical background and excellent problem-solving skills.Key ResponsibilitiesTechnical Leadership: Provide technical...


  • Raleigh, North Carolina, United States Intelliswift Software Full time

    Job Title: Virtualization AdministratorJob Summary:We are seeking a skilled Virtualization Administrator to join our team at Intelliswift Software. As a key member of our engineering team, you will be responsible for implementing and maintaining Proxmox and/or OpenStack solutions across our engineering labs and data center.Key Responsibilities:Collaborate...

  • Backend Developer

    4 weeks ago


    Raleigh, North Carolina, United States IXL Full time

    About IXL LearningIXL Learning is a leading EdTech company that has revolutionized the way learners acquire knowledge. With a diverse range of innovative products, we have become the go-to platform for millions of learners worldwide.Our MissionWe are committed to creating cutting-edge products that make a tangible impact on the lives of learners and...


  • Raleigh, North Carolina, United States Comcast Full time

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Comcast. As a key member of our engineering team, you will be responsible for designing, developing, and deploying scalable and reliable software systems.Key Responsibilities:Design and develop software applications using Java and related...